#301edd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#301edd is composed of 18.8% red, 11.8%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.3% cyan, 86.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 245.7 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#301edd color hex could be obtained by blending #603cff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#301edd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03020e is the darkest color, while #fcf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#301edd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777586 is the less saturated color, while #1801fa is the most saturated one.
